如何在Flutter中实现iOS Text数字变粗
一、整体流程
为了实现在Flutter中实现iOS Text数字变粗,我们需要按以下步骤操作:
步骤 | 操作 |
---|---|
1 | 导入flutter/cupertino.dart 包 |
2 | 使用CupertinoTextThemeData 设置数字变粗 |
3 | 在TextStyle 中应用CupertinoTextThemeData |
二、具体步骤
步骤1:导入flutter/cupertino.dart
包
首先在你的Flutter文件中导入flutter/cupertino.dart
包,这样你就可以使用Cupertino风格的组件和主题。
import 'package:flutter/cupertino.dart';
步骤2:使用CupertinoTextThemeData
设置数字变粗
接下来,我们需要使用CupertinoTextThemeData
类来设置iOS中Text数字的样式,使其变得更加粗细。
final cupertinoTextTheme = CupertinoTextThemeData(
textStyle: TextStyle(
fontWeight: FontWeight.w600, // 设置字体粗细为600
),
);
步骤3:在TextStyle
中应用CupertinoTextThemeData
最后,在你的Text组件中,使用TextStyle
的copyWith
方法并应用cupertinoTextTheme
来将数字变粗。
Text(
'123',
style: TextStyle().copyWith(cupertinoTextTheme.textStyle),
),
结论
通过以上步骤,你已经成功实现了在Flutter中实现iOS Text数字变粗的功能。希望这篇文章对你有所帮助,如果有任何疑问,欢迎随时向我提问。
祝你在Flutter开发中取得更多进步!